Divorce in Bournemouth follows a similar procedure to divorces in other parts of the United Kingdom The first step in the divorce process is for one party to file a petition for divorce with the court This petition outlines the reasons for the divorce and any relevant information about the marriage, such as the date of the marriage and any children involved.

Once the petition has been filed, the other party must be served with the divorce papers This typically involves a process server delivering the papers to the respondent in person or through the mail After being served, the respondent has the opportunity to respond to the petition and either agree to the divorce or contest it.

If both parties agree to the divorce, they can proceed with an uncontested divorce In an uncontested divorce, both parties work together to come to agreements on important issues such as property division, child custody, and spousal support Once these agreements have been reached, they can be submitted to the court for approval.

In cases where the parties cannot come to agreements on these issues, the divorce may need to go to court In a contested divorce, the court will hear arguments from both parties and make decisions on behalf of the couple This can be a long and costly process, so it is best to try to come to agreements outside of court if possible.
